The body is slightly pear-shaped, helping it deliver a big unplugged sound that will satisfy veteran players without compromising on the playing comfort required by beginners. It has mahogany back and sides and a spruce top to give you plenty of warmth of tone, with crisp and clear clarity. Ash is a tonewood that comes in two main types: hard (northern) soft (southern) The most popular option is hard ash due to the bright tone and high sustainability. However, soft ash offers a warmer feel. Soft ash is also commonly called ‘swamp ash’.
